Why does macbeth worry that he has killed duncan more for banquo sake?

Respuesta :

heyitsjacky
heyitsjacky heyitsjacky
  • 04-02-2017
Macbeth worries that he has killed Duncan more for Banquo's sake because Macbeth does not have any children to follow him as king like Banquo.
